Alberta Premier Jason Kenney says the truth that all 10 provinces wish to take part in a Preferrred Courtroom of Canada enchantment by way of the government associated with its environmental affect regulation “underscores the essential significance” of the case to the way forward for the federation.

The lawyer common of Canada has requested the rustic’s best courtroom to listen to an enchantment of the Alberta Courtroom of Enchantment determination from previous this 12 months which dominated the federal Affect Review Act was once unconstitutional and a “transparent and provide threat” to Canada’s constitutional order.

Dubbed the “not more pipelines legislation” by way of Kenney’s govt, the 2019 regulation provides Ottawa the facility to believe the impact of useful resource tasks on environmental and social problems together with local weather alternate.

The Alberta courtroom determination isn’t binding on Ottawa and federal officers mentioned virtually right away after the ruling that they supposed to enchantment. They argue the federal legislation in fact places in higher regulations for main tasks, restores agree with and protects the surroundings. Enchantment paperwork started being filed remaining month.

At an unrelated press convention Thursday, Kenney mentioned that the time limit to use to be an intervenor within the case was once Wednesday and that every one 9 different provinces have carried out.

“That underscores the essential significance of this to the way forward for the federation. So I’d love to thank all premiers and provincial governments for including their voice to this essential debate,” he mentioned.

Being granted intervenor standing would imply that legal professionals for the opposite provinces would have the ability to make brief arguments at the problems.

The Alberta govt has maintained that the legislation represents overreach at the a part of the government.

“It turns the federation on its head, and it additionally imperils our economic system growing much more investor uncertainty by way of announcing a limiteless federal skill to step in and micromanage just about each main mission in any sector of the economic system in any province of Canada at any time for any explanation why,” Kenney mentioned Thursday.

There’s no phrase on when the Preferrred Courtroom may listen the case. Closing dates for the events to report their paperwork were set for early 2023.

In the meantime, at a separate information convention Thursday, Alberta NDP Chief Rachel Notley mentioned that an NDP govt would save and make investments the “overwhelming majority” of the surprising surplus the province has on account of record-high useful resource earnings.

Notley launched a chain of “rules” Thursday she mentioned would information a long run NDP govt’s control of the province’s providence which noticed the general numbers for the province’s 2021-22 fiscal 12 months soar from a forecasted $18.2-billion deficit to a surplus of $3.9 billion.

“My dedication right here nowadays is that are meant to Alberta’s NDP shape the following govt, we can no longer piss away this increase,” she mentioned.

Whilst wanting particular movements, Notley mentioned the present providence can’t be used for odd operational spending however promised to spend extra to fix “injury” executed to well being care and training.

“I do additionally consider that we’re no longer spending sufficient on well being care and training. I feel in fact that there are methods inside of our present fiscal framework, and thru extra common dependable resources of earnings, to make certain that we commit ok sources to well being care and training,” she mentioned.

Different rules come with a promise to diversify the economic system and “motion” to lend a hand with the emerging price of dwelling.

The NDP could also be making plans to release public consultations on the right way to organize the excess.
